The primary ingredients in GlucoTonic include several natural substances that are widely recognized for their health benefits. One of its key components is cinnamon extract, known for its ability to help regulate blood sugar levels. Studies have shown that cinnamon can improve insulin sensitivity and assist the body in effectively processing glucose. This is particularly worthwhile for individuals who struggle with managing their blood sugar, making it a potential asset in their daily supplement routine.
Another important ingredient in GlucoTonic is alpha-lipoic acid (ALA). ALA has antioxidant properties and is believed to help reduce oxidative stress in the body, which can lead to improved metabolic function. Many users report feeling a noticeable boost in their energy levels after incorporating ALA into their diet, thanks to its ability to enhance mitochondrial function. This means that not only can ALA help regulate blood sugar levels, but it also supports overall energy production, making it a dual-action ingredient in GlucoTonic.
Additionally, the supplement contains chromium, a trace mineral that plays a crucial role in carbohydrate metabolism. Chromium supplementation has been shown to positively affect glucose levels and insulin sensitivity, thus aiding in weight management and energy stabilization.
